Book excerpt: "Christmas and New Year's on the Minnesota Frontier" relives pioneer holiday merrying throughout the state beginning in 1827 at Fort Snelling, where, a few years later, Indian Agent Lawrence Taliaferro complained about having to "undergo various salutations from many & old as well as young [Native American] women-a [disagreeable] custom derived from our Canadian population".
